Probleme en javascript
Fermé
thomas
-
15 avril 2003 à 11:05
pagna94 Messages postés 51 Date d'inscription mardi 4 mars 2003 Statut Membre Dernière intervention 5 mai 2004 - 15 avril 2003 à 12:29
pagna94 Messages postés 51 Date d'inscription mardi 4 mars 2003 Statut Membre Dernière intervention 5 mai 2004 - 15 avril 2003 à 12:29
je voudrais lorsque je selectionne un item dans une liste deroulante, ajouter une ligne a mon formulaire.
A voir également:
- Probleme en javascript
- Telecharger javascript - Télécharger - Langages
- Javascript echo ✓ - Forum PHP
- Node.js javascript runtime virus ✓ - Forum Virus
- Erreur #125 javascript - Forum Mozilla Firefox
- A javascript error occurred in the main process - Forum Handicap / Accessibilté
3 réponses
ledanois
Messages postés
266
Date d'inscription
vendredi 28 mars 2003
Statut
Membre
Dernière intervention
24 décembre 2007
19
15 avril 2003 à 11:34
15 avril 2003 à 11:34
comprend pas trop ta question
Lao tseu a dit:
"Quand il pleut en été, les routes sont mouillées"
Lao tseu a dit:
"Quand il pleut en été, les routes sont mouillées"
pagna94
Messages postés
51
Date d'inscription
mardi 4 mars 2003
Statut
Membre
Dernière intervention
5 mai 2004
2
15 avril 2003 à 12:16
15 avril 2003 à 12:16
et ben en fait, j'ai une liste déroulante dans ma page et je voudrais partiellement la cacher en mettant un calque par dessus mais ca marche pas.
Pagna
Pagna
pagna94
Messages postés
51
Date d'inscription
mardi 4 mars 2003
Statut
Membre
Dernière intervention
5 mai 2004
2
15 avril 2003 à 12:29
15 avril 2003 à 12:29
excuse moi j'ai fait une erreur de manip j'ai ecrit dans le mauvais truc, mais sinon, j'ai peu etre une solution pour toi.
Je te propose un truc, tu pourrais créer une balise DIV ou SPAN dans ta page la où tu veux ajouter ta ligne. Et dans ton javascript tu renseigne ta balise avec innerHTML = le texte que tu veux mettre ou les balises (en fait tu met ce que tu veux)
si tu veux voila un exemple :
<html>
<head>
<script language=javascript>
function maj() {
document.getElementById('calque').innerHTML = "<input type='text' name='test'><br>"
}
</script>
</head>
<body>
<form name='testForm'>
<input type='button' name='but1' onclick='maj();'>
<span id='calque'>
</span>
</form>
</body>
</html>
voila j'espere que c'est assez clair parce que je reconnais que souvent mes explications sont assez confuses.
Pagna
Je te propose un truc, tu pourrais créer une balise DIV ou SPAN dans ta page la où tu veux ajouter ta ligne. Et dans ton javascript tu renseigne ta balise avec innerHTML = le texte que tu veux mettre ou les balises (en fait tu met ce que tu veux)
si tu veux voila un exemple :
<html>
<head>
<script language=javascript>
function maj() {
document.getElementById('calque').innerHTML = "<input type='text' name='test'><br>"
}
</script>
</head>
<body>
<form name='testForm'>
<input type='button' name='but1' onclick='maj();'>
<span id='calque'>
</span>
</form>
</body>
</html>
voila j'espere que c'est assez clair parce que je reconnais que souvent mes explications sont assez confuses.
Pagna